Job Description

Randstad Digital is hiring a RPA Business Analyst for direct integration, in a company located in Porto. Hybrid work model (3 days on-site; 2 days remote / week).

Job Responsibility

  • Responsible for gathering requirements and analysing processes for automation, accurately, thoroughly, and timely
  • Facilitates discovery workshops for automation programs, including managing stakeholders, facilitating LSS (Lean Six Sigma) process improvement activities, and supporting automation design best practices
  • Assists in the creation of automation design documents to support business decision-making, process streamlining, automation development and performance improvement
  • Creates automation business cases to document automation ROI
  • Assists in the creation of automation roadmap and supports delivery of timelines
  • Ability to communicate with stakeholders clearly, timely and professionally, both in writing and verbally
  • Design, develop, and implement new processes in RPA tools in accordance with internal coding standards
  • Enhancements and troubleshooting to existing automation
  • Comprehension and documentation of compliance to the SBM risk management framework (controls, policies, procedures) applicable to business, financial, & IT
  • Collection, capture, and communication of metrics, risks, updates and status with the Innovation team and stakeholders
  • Day to day bot monitoring, react to problems in the environment and resolve them
  • Participates in investigation and remediation of issues as required
  • Collaborates with business subject matter experts to assess business processes and identifies opportunities for process automation that increases efficiencies and reduces operational risk
  • Ensures process changes are appropriate, accurate, effective, and documented
  • Ensures defects are accurately documented, escalated, and resolved in a timely manner
  • Conducts deep-dive workshops with process owners to understand and accurately document business process requirements
  • Escalates issues and risks to management where appropriate

Requirements

  • 3+ years’ experience in Automation Project Management or Business Analysis
  • Proven experience designing and deploying process automation using Microsoft Power Platform (Power Automate, Power Apps, Power BI, AI Builder)
  • Hands-on experience with ERP systems integration and data flow automation
  • Solid understanding of process mining tools (e.g., Celonis, Power BI Process Mining, or UiPath Process Mining)
  • Knowledge of AI and cognitive automation capabilities (e.g., document understanding, generative AI, natural language processing, or intelligent chatbots)
  • Experience in Data, System, and Process Mapping with strong analytical modelling skills
  • Ability to create, manage, and report on complex product or automation roadmaps efficiently
  • Background in Lean and Continuous Improvement methodologies (Kaizen, Six Sigma, or Design Thinking)
  • Experience working within Agile and Hybrid (Agile/Waterfall) project environments
  • Familiarity with scripting or low-code solution design for automation scalability and governance
